e-Learning Center

The e-Learning Center (eLC) supports current, state-funded, e-learning activities at the University of Baltimore. The eLC uses its private resources and grant funds to stimulate the further development of e-learning at UB through activities directed at faculty, staff, and students. The e-Learning Center:

  • Administers UBOnline, the e-learning environment at UB, and maintains UB’s fully online and web-enhanced courses. With the implementation of PeopleSoft, the eLC’s role has expanded to include the integration of the e-learning environment with the administrative systems environment and a campus-wide portal
  • Provides a state-of-the-art course management system, a stable and redundant server environment, 24/7 user support, and training for faculty and students through a combination of campus-based and contracted resources
  • Offers one-on-one and small-group e-learning tools training
  • Communicates with the UB campus community through periodic reports, bulletins, and email
  • Sponsors workshops and conferences to bring leading thinkers and practitioners in the e-learning field to UB to interact with faculty, staff, and students
  • Seeks gifts and grants to UB for the enhancement of e-learning
  • Seeks opportunities to collaborate on e-learning initiatives with other educational institutions, learning organizations, and technology partners
